Job Description

Role Overview

This is a hands-on accounting role responsible for the complete financial record-keeping cycle, from invoicing and supplier payments to month-end closings and statutory filings. You will act as a key guardian of financial data integrity, ensuring every transaction is properly documented, reconciled, and reported in line with accounting standards and internal policies. Your work directly supports the organisation’s cash flow, budgeting decisions, and audit readiness, making accuracy and consistency essential to daily operations.

Key Responsibilities

  • Prepare and maintain accurate accounting records, management accounts, and general ledger reconciliations on a monthly, quarterly, and annual basis, including full month-end and year-end close processes.
  • Own the complete accounts receivable cycle: generate invoices, track contract milestones, follow up on overdue balances, and reconcile billings to prevent revenue leakage.
  • Manage accounts payable by verifying payment requests against approval workflows, processing supplier invoices on time, reconciling vendor statements, and resolving discrepancies.
  • Run monthly payroll processing and ensure payroll-related records are properly accounted for in the general ledger.
  • Perform bank and credit card reconciliations, monitor cash flow and liquidity, manage petty cash, and support treasury tasks such as transfers, payments, and cash forecasting.
  • Maintain the fixed asset register, coordinate periodic asset verification and stock-taking, and track asset movements with appropriate supporting documentation.
  • Prepare and file statutory returns within deadlines, support internal and external audits with schedules and documentation, and help implement effective internal controls.
  • Monitor departmental spending against approved budgets, analyse variances, and assist project managers with project cost tracking and profitability reporting.
